Volleyball Preview: Boiling Springs Bulldogs vs. Blythewood Bengals

The Boiling Springs Bulldogs will face off against the Blythewood Bengals on Wednesday. The two teams are sauntering into the matchup backed by comfortable wins in their prior games.

Boiling Springs is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Monday. They were the clear victors by a 3-0 margin over Clover.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Bulldogs.

Boiling Springs not only won, but also showed off some consistency: they kept Clover between 19 and 21 points across their sets.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-19, 25-21, 25-21.

Meanwhile, Blythewood got the win against James F. Byrnes on Monday by a conclusive 3-0.

Blythewood was especially dominant in the third set. The final score came out to 25-18, 25-20, 25-12.

Boiling Springs' victory bumped their record up to 22-8. As for Blythewood, they now have a winning record of 16-15.

Boiling Springs was able to grind out a solid win over Blythewood in their previous meeting back in October of 2021, winning 3-1. Will the Bulldogs repeat their success, or do the Bengals have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
